Paying from Belgium follows a predictable pattern: the stake goes in through Bancontact, card or app, while the withdrawal arrives by transfer. Since March 2026 the Payconiq by Bancontact app is officially called Bancontact Pay. Bancontact is tied to virtually every Belgian debit card, the floor most often being €5.
The Bancontact Pay ceilings are €1500 per transaction and €2500 per day. Deposits land instantly; between request and account sit usually one to three banking days, with the operator's own turnaround on top.

What the law imposes
Player protection in Belgium is arranged notably strictly by European standards and you notice it at signup. Every licence holder opens your account at €200 per week. Lowering it is immediate, raising runs through a verification and then a waiting window.
Exclusion runs centrally through the EPIS register: whoever registers is barred everywhere immediately, online as well as offline. The entry point is the Gaming Commission. The age bar moved on 1 September 2024 from 18 to 21 for casino, hall and betting; only the National Lottery stays at 18. Age is verified at registration.

- Are winnings taxed?
No — gambling winnings fall outside personal income tax. At a foreign operator your tax position may differ. Nothing about that rule changes in 2026.

- Is there a deposit limit?
Yes, €200 per week per site — unless you set a lower cap yourself. At unlicensed sites that protection does not exist. A lower limit is active immediately.
